Company Description
We are Technicolor Games, part of the TransPerfect family. As a leading provider of world-class art, animation, VFX, and engineering services for the video game industry, we partner with AAA studios and publishers to bring their creative visions to life. Our global team of artists and technologists is trusted to deliver outstanding visuals, scale, and innovation across the industry's biggest titles.
Role Overview
As the Marketing Manager at Technicolor Games, you will drive brand awareness, thought leadership, and demand generation across our global markets. You'll play a critical role in shaping how the world's leading developers and publishers perceive Technicolor Games, building our presence through compelling content, events, and digital campaigns.
This is a B2B role focused on client engagement - not game launches - ideal for someone who thrives at the intersection of creative services, tech, and storytelling.

TransPerfect was founded in 1992 with a simple mission to provide the highest quality language services to leading organizations worldwide. Started as a two-person company operating out of a dorm room, TransPerfect has spent nearly three decades solving global business challenges for our clients, and has turned into one of the most successful growth stories in the business world.
